1. Real looking Physics Engines

The combination of practical physics engines into cost-free, offline-playable golf simulations designed for Android gadgets considerably impacts the consumer’s perceived authenticity and immersion. These engines govern the in-game habits of the golf ball and its interplay with the surroundings.

  • Ball Trajectory Simulation

    A physics engine calculates the trajectory of the golf ball based mostly on numerous components, together with membership choice, swing energy, swing accuracy, and environmental situations like wind. A practical simulation precisely portrays the ball’s flight path, curve, and distance, mirroring real-world ballistics. An inaccurate simulation can result in unrealistic pictures and a diminished sense of management. For example, a poorly applied engine may fail to account for the Magnus impact, leading to an unnatural ball curve.

  • Floor Interplay

    The engine dictates how the ball interacts with totally different surfaces, corresponding to the golf green, tough, sand, and inexperienced. Real looking simulations consider the kind of floor, influencing ball bounce, roll, and friction. For instance, a ball touchdown on the inexperienced ought to exhibit a predictable roll based mostly on the inexperienced’s slope and velocity, whereas a ball within the tough ought to expertise vital resistance. This ingredient is vital for strategic play; customers should adapt their pictures based mostly on the terrain, just like actual golf.

  • Collision Detection

    Collision detection is vital for registering impacts with timber, water hazards, or different obstacles on the course. The engine should precisely decide the purpose of affect and calculate the ensuing deflection or penalty. Real looking collision habits provides a component of unpredictability and consequence, compelling customers to train warning and precision. A poorly applied system may enable the ball to move via objects or exhibit unrealistic bounce patterns.

  • Environmental Elements

    Extra superior engines simulate the affect of environmental situations corresponding to wind and elevation on the ball’s flight. Wind velocity and path can have an effect on the trajectory, requiring customers to regulate their purpose and energy. Elevation modifications affect the efficient distance of the shot. The inclusion of those components will increase the complexity and realism of the sport, necessitating strategic decision-making and skillful execution. The absence of such components reduces the sport to a simplified and fewer participating expertise.

The constancy of the physics engine is essential in discerning the standard of those Android golf simulations. The accuracy with which the engine emulates real-world ballistics and environmental interactions immediately correlates to the consumer’s sense of immersion and the strategic depth of the sport, in the end impacting the general enjoyment of the cellular {golfing} expertise.

5. Graphics high quality

The visible constancy of cost-free, offline golf simulations designed for Android platforms is a major issue influencing consumer notion and engagement. Whereas these purposes are sometimes topic to constraints imposed by processing energy and storage limitations, the standard of the graphics immediately impacts the immersive expertise and total playability.

  • Texture Decision and Element

    The decision and element of textures utilized to in-game belongings, corresponding to terrain, timber, and golf tools, play a vital position in creating a way of realism. Larger-resolution textures improve the visible readability of those parts, making them seem extra lifelike. For instance, finely detailed grass textures on the golf green contribute to a extra immersive expertise in comparison with low-resolution, blurry textures. Limitations in texture decision are sometimes evident in cost-free purposes, requiring builders to stability visible high quality with efficiency constraints. Using mipmapping and texture compression strategies can mitigate the affect of decrease decision textures whereas sustaining acceptable body charges. Neglecting texture element can lead to a visually unappealing and unrealistic surroundings, detracting from the enjoyment of the simulation.

  • Environmental Results and Lighting

    The implementation of environmental results, corresponding to dynamic lighting, shadows, and climate situations, contributes considerably to the environment of the digital golf course. Real looking lighting enhances the depth and dimension of the surroundings, whereas dynamic shadows add a way of realism. Climate results, corresponding to rain or wind, can introduce visible selection and affect gameplay. A simulation with superior lighting and climate results creates a extra immersive and visually participating expertise in comparison with one with static lighting and minimal environmental element. Actual-time shadows, for example, improve the participant’s understanding of terrain undulations and the place of the solar. Nevertheless, implementing these results successfully requires vital processing energy, which is usually a limiting consider accessible Android purposes. Optimizations, corresponding to baked lighting and simplified climate fashions, could also be employed to attain acceptable efficiency with out sacrificing visible high quality completely.

  • Geometric Complexity and Modeling

    The complexity of the three-dimensional fashions used to characterize in-game objects, corresponding to timber, buildings, and golf golf equipment, impacts the visible realism of the simulation. Fashions with the next polygon depend seize finer particulars and curves, leading to a smoother and extra practical look. Low-polygon fashions, alternatively, seem blocky and fewer detailed. The trade-off between geometric complexity and efficiency is especially vital in cost-free, offline purposes, the place processing energy is usually restricted. Stage of element (LOD) strategies are generally used to cut back the polygon depend of distant objects, bettering efficiency with out considerably impacting visible high quality. The standard of character fashions, together with animations and clothes particulars, additionally contributes to the general visible impression of the simulation. Poorly modeled characters detract from the realism and might hinder the consumer’s sense of immersion.

  • Rendering Strategies and Visible Results

    The rendering strategies employed within the simulation decide how the graphics are processed and displayed. Superior rendering strategies, corresponding to anti-aliasing, bloom, and post-processing results, improve the visible high quality of the scene. Anti-aliasing reduces jagged edges, leading to smoother traces and a extra refined look. Bloom provides a smooth glow to shiny areas, making a extra atmospheric impact. Publish-processing results, corresponding to colour correction and depth of discipline, can additional improve the visible model of the simulation. These strategies require vital processing energy, which could be a limiting consider cost-free, offline Android purposes. Simplified rendering strategies, corresponding to ahead rendering and restricted post-processing results, could also be used to attain acceptable efficiency with out sacrificing visible high quality completely. The selection of rendering strategies is a vital consider balancing visible constancy with efficiency constraints.

Whereas the graphical capabilities of “free offline golf video games for android” are sometimes constrained by the constraints of cellular gadgets and the cost-free nature of the purposes, these sides collectively contribute to the general visible expertise. Optimizations and compromises are sometimes mandatory, however the strategic implementation of texture element, environmental results, geometric complexity, and rendering strategies can considerably improve the consumer’s immersion and delight of the simulated {golfing} surroundings.

6. Obtain measurement

The storage footprint of cost-free, offline golf simulations for the Android working system is a major consideration for each builders and end-users. The preliminary house required for set up and subsequent updates immediately impacts accessibility, consumer acquisition, and long-term retention. A smaller obtain measurement lowers boundaries to entry, enabling a wider vary of customers, significantly these with restricted storage capability or slower web connections, to entry and benefit from the utility.

  • Texture Compression and Optimization

    Purposes that make use of high-resolution textures to boost visible constancy usually incur a bigger storage footprint. To mitigate this, builders make the most of texture compression strategies to cut back the file measurement of picture belongings. Lossy compression algorithms, corresponding to JPEG, sacrifice some picture high quality to attain vital reductions in file measurement. Lossless compression strategies, corresponding to PNG, protect picture high quality however usually lead to smaller reductions. Optimizing texture resolutions to match the goal system’s display density additional reduces pointless storage overhead. For instance, an utility concentrating on low-resolution gadgets might make the most of smaller textures in comparison with a high-end system, thereby decreasing the general obtain measurement. Improperly compressed textures can result in visible artifacts or efficiency points, impacting the consumer expertise.

  • Code Optimization and Asset Administration

    Environment friendly code implementation and asset administration practices are essential for minimizing the applying’s storage footprint. Pointless code libraries, duplicate belongings, and inefficient knowledge buildings contribute to bloat. Builders make use of code optimization strategies, corresponding to code minification and useless code elimination, to cut back the dimensions of executable information. Asset administration instruments streamline the method of organizing and packaging in-game belongings, guaranteeing that solely important information are included within the closing construct. For example, unused audio information or deprecated 3D fashions must be eliminated to cut back the general storage requirement. Strong asset administration practices additionally facilitate modular downloads, permitting customers to obtain further content material, corresponding to new programs or tools, on demand, moderately than together with them within the preliminary set up.

  • Audio Compression and Format Choice

    Audio belongings, together with sound results and background music, can contribute considerably to the storage footprint of cellular video games. Builders make use of audio compression strategies to cut back the file measurement of those belongings with out considerably impacting audio high quality. Lossy audio compression codecs, corresponding to MP3 and AAC, provide excessive compression ratios however might introduce audible artifacts at decrease bitrates. Lossless audio compression codecs, corresponding to FLAC, protect audio high quality however lead to bigger file sizes. Choosing acceptable audio compression codecs and bitrates for several types of audio belongings is essential for balancing storage necessities with audio constancy. For instance, background music could also be compressed at a decrease bitrate in comparison with vital sound results. Moreover, using streaming audio, the place audio knowledge is loaded on demand moderately than saved regionally, can additional scale back the preliminary obtain measurement.

  • Content material Streaming and Downloadable Content material (DLC)

    Content material streaming and DLC present mechanisms for delivering further in-game content material to customers with out rising the preliminary obtain measurement. Content material streaming includes loading belongings on demand because the consumer progresses via the sport, decreasing the quantity of knowledge that should be saved regionally. DLC permits customers to obtain non-compulsory content material packages, corresponding to new programs, tools, or sport modes, individually from the bottom utility. These strategies are significantly helpful for simulations with intensive content material or frequent updates. For example, a golf simulation might provide a restricted variety of programs within the preliminary obtain, with further programs obtainable as DLC. This method allows customers to customise their gaming expertise whereas minimizing the preliminary storage requirement. Nevertheless, efficient content material streaming and DLC implementation require sturdy server infrastructure and knowledge administration programs.
